The Civil Border Patrol

Playable Character’s Prerequisite
Trevor Mr Philips

Quick Mission Guide

Follow these steps to complete the mission successfully without worrying about medal requirements. If you need help with the Gold Medal, check here.

  1. Once you’ve completed Mr Philips, meet with the Minute Men in the Grand Senora Desert to begin this mission.
  2. Locate the Suspects - After the scene has come to a close, race over to the Suspects location, then go inside the bar to try a locate them.
  3. Return to the Vehicle - Unfortunately, you couldn’t locate them, so return to the Patrol Car and chase down fleeing car.
  4. Stun! - Once you’ve stopped them, shoot them with the stun gun, then leave the area to complete the mission.

Gold Medal Requirements:

  1. Mariachi My Ride - Steal the band’s Tornado after stunning them.
  2. Stop The Music - Stop the band within 00:40.

Mariachi My Ride

After you have stunned the band members and they have been led to the van, simply hop into the car they were driving to complete this objective. Have fun driving back with popped tires!

Stop The Music

The Border Patrol’s car is pretty horrible to drive on the dirt tracks with which you must chase the band. It slips and slides. Try not to make any tight turns as you pursue the band. Switch to a Micro-SMG and proceed to pop the tires of the Tornado. You do not need to be right up to the car and be sure not to fire at the band members because you risk killing them. Once you have shot the tires, they will pull over.
